Generali Austrian Pro Series: Ofner wins next marathon, Novak is defeated by Hampel

In the placement games of group phase 2 of the Generali Austrian Pro Series, Dennis Novak's defeat against Lenny Hampel came as a small surprise. Sebastian Ofner, however, followed suit.

And just over 24 hours later Ofner had to go the full distance again, this time against David Pichler. Ofner won early in set one with 7: 5, 4: 6 and 6: 4. And is in the lead in the group of the best players so far.

After yesterday's match, Thiem took a break as did Jürgen Melzer. The two most prominent participants of the event in the federal performance center in Südstadt will only open again in the final round.

Like Dennis Novak. Austria's number two, however, was beaten by Lenny Hampel 6: 4, 4: 6 and 4: 6. Lucas Miedler has returned to the field: the substitute for Dominic Thiem showed a mature performance, beating youngster Lukas Neumayer 6: 3 and 6: 1.
